Your Impact
You will
Serve as a trusted advisor to telecommunications industry clients, leading strategic initiatives that improve operational effectiveness, vendor performance, service delivery, and financial outcomes.
Partner closely with client stakeholders to define program objectives, business requirements, and operational priorities.
Lead and manage complex cross-functional programs from planning through execution, ensuring alignment with business goals and timelines.
Serve as the primary liaison between client leadership, vendors, and project teams to ensure successful delivery of strategic initiatives.
Establish and maintain program governance, reporting, risk management, and stakeholder communications.
Manage relationships with third-party telecom vendors, including performance monitoring, issue escalation, contract compliance, vendor onboarding and service delivery oversight.
Perform cost analysis, budgeting, forecasting, and financial tracking to identify savings opportunities and improve financial transparency.
Develop business cases, operational analyses, and executive-level presentations to support strategic decision-making.
Analyze existing business processes and operating models to identify inefficiencies, bottlenecks, and opportunities for optimization and automation .
Lead process improvement initiatives utilizing Lean, Six Sigma, or other continuous improvement methodologies.
Facilitate workshops, working sessions, and executive discussions to define future-state operating models and implementation roadmaps.
Translate business requirements into actionable workstreams, prioritization frameworks, and implementation plans.
Monitor program performance through KPIs, metrics, and dashboards, providing actionable recommendations to stakeholders.
Drive issue resolution and decision-making across multiple stakeholders and competing priorities.
Partner with technical, operational, financial, and vendor teams to ensure alignment between business objectives and execution activities.
Assist with content creation for and attend industry working grou ps to drive collaboration, idea sharing and lessons learned
Provide recommendations on help desk and support process improvements, including sourcing strategies, automation and platform tool evaluations
Manage, coach, and mentor consultants and junior team members while fostering a culture of collaboration and continuous improvement.
Build and maintain trusted relationships with client executives and key stakeholders.
